How much do senior copy editor j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 12,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ior copy editor in Springfield, VA is $86,933.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$68,000.00 and $109,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ior copy editor?

A Senior Copy Editor requires expertise in grammar, style, and editorial standards, often supported by a degree in English, journalism, or a related field, along with substantial editing experience. Familiarity with tools like Adobe InCopy, Microsoft Word track changes, and content management systems, as well as relevant certifications such as ACES or Poynter, is common. Strong attention to detail, time management, and the ability to provide constructive feedback are important soft skills. These skills ensure high-quality, consistent content and effective collaboration within editorial teams.

What are some typical challenges faced by senior copy editors and how can they be addressed?

Senior Copy Editors often juggle multiple deadlines while maintaining editorial accuracy and consistency across various content types, which can be challenging when handling high-volume workflows. Navigating differing style guides or conflicting feedback from writers and stakeholders may also present difficulties. Success in these situations requires excellent organizational skills, a diplomatic approach to communication, and the ability to prioritize tasks efficiently. Many organizations support their copy editors with style guide documentation, peer review systems, and ongoing professional development opportunities to help meet these challenges.

What is a senior copy editor?

A Senior Copy Editor is responsible for reviewing and refining written content to ensure clarity, accuracy, and consistency. They typically oversee the work of junior editors and writers, enforce editorial guidelines, and collaborate with content teams to maintain high-quality standards. Their role may also involve fact-checking, correcting grammatical errors, and enhancing readability. Senior Copy Editors often work in publishing, marketing, journalism, or communications, ensuring all materials align with brand voice and editorial standards.

Job description

Position Objective: Provide services as a Senior Editor/Enhancement Specialist in support of the overall functions of an Intelligence Agency supporting GAP Solutions, Inc.
Duties and Responsibilities:
• Review, analyze, and correct draft material for clarity, consistency, style, format, logic, and organization, as well as grammar, word usage, spelling, and punctuation.
• Review correspondence products and provide guidance to subject matter experts, tasking coordinators, and other editors regarding logic, clarity, comprehensiveness, relevance, and brevity.
• Work on multiple projects with simultaneous deadlines under fast-paced conditions; must be available to perform duties in a high-pressure environment, as necessary.
• Perform structural, substantive, and copy edits of analytical manuscripts for organization, completeness, logic, accuracy, and compliance with language, style, formatting.
• Produce, process, and disseminate documents in different hardcopy, softcopy, and web formats and ensure compatibility with a variety of computer systems and telecommunications networks.
• Provide quality control in accordance with customer policy and standards for correspondence.
• Attend regularly scheduled editor and tasking support meetings and stay current with ongoing action items and Front Office Support Packets (FOSPs).
• Review tasking and FOSP metadata for completeness and correctness.
• Demonstrate customer service excellence by clearly and concisely communicating work status, methods, instructions, problems, requirements, options, and concerns with team members, managers, and customers.
• Support the division in accomplishing its overall mission, including expediting crisis work, special assignments, and ad hoc tasking on variously scheduled arrangements.
• Provide oversight & direction to lower-level contractor employees on this task order.
• Perform quality control and quality assurance checks on lower-level contractor employees work on this task order.
Basic Qualifications:
  • Active TS/SCI with CI Poly
  • US Citzenship
  • At least ten years of relevant professional-editing experience. Relevant education may count towards meeting this requirement but not preferred.
  • A bachelor's degree in a related field (e.g. Journalism or English) to the support services may count for up to four years of this experience.

• A master's degree in a field related to the support services may count for up to two additional years of this experience.
• Superior and demonstrable proficiency in English language mechanics and vocabulary.
• Knowledge of government-mandated plain language principles.
• Strong computer skills and demonstrated proficiency on PC platforms.
• Working kn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ite and Adobe Acrobat.
• Working knowledge of electronic publishing software such as Adobe lnDesign and Adobe FrameMaker.
• Achieve 80 percent or higher on a diagnostic assessment, which will be administered by the customer. Should a lower score be achieved, the government may consider waiving the requirement, at the request of the contractor.
Preferred Qualifications:
  • At least 10 years of professional relevant editing experience along with an undergraduate or graduate degree in Journalism or English OR at least 15 years of professional editing experience without the specified degree.
  • Strong presentation and interpersonal skills.
  • Excellent writing skills.
  • Familiarity with the US Intelligence Community--specifically, imagery collection and exploitation.
